Concept Introduction:

The radioactive law states that the probability per unit time that a nucleus will decay is a constant independent of time.  This constant is called the decay constant and is denoted by k.  This constant probability may vary greatly between different types of nuclei, leading to the many different observed decay rates.  The radioactive decay of certain number of atoms (mass) is exponential in time.

Radioactive decay law,

  N = N0.e-kt

Where N is the number of radioactive nuclei remaining after time t.

N0 is the number of radioactive nuclei in initial time.

k is the decay constant.

t is the time required to decay.
